  1. Local Ruins 17.6.1938
    There is an old ruined castle in my school district called McDonagh's Castle.
    It was destroyed by the O'Connors in Roscommon in the 13 century and it was plundered and burnt and the walls were thrown and all the gold vessels were stolen.
    There was also a prison in this castle which served them as a place for putting into prison. There is nothing left now but a big heap of stones and one side of the castle.
    Some people tried to carry away some of the stones but very bad luck fell upon them. It is said that it is a very old castle.
    It is situated in the townland of Ballindoon and in the parish of Geevagh and in the barony of Tirreral (Tirerrill) ad in the county of Sligo.
    There is an old ruined Abbey in Ballindoon. It was built by a man named Fergus O'Farrel and it was destroyed in 1648 by Sir Fredrick Hamilton who lived in Manorhamilton.
    He came over from England with some of Cromwell's soldiers.
    It was he who killed the monks and plundered this Monastery and there is a track on a pillar on the window in the little room where the monk was killed.
